Tourism chokes Lisbon’s streets

The narrow streets of Lisbon are feeling the pinch. Severe congestion caused by overtourism is riling residents. 

According to Euronews, the congestion comes as a result of too many tuk-tuks on the streets. They are used primarily by tourists as a form of transport. 

A local activist organisation, QSintra has called on the city authorities to reveal its plan for accommodating increased overnight stays, (relating to the construction of a new hotel), and for limits on the number of cars and visitors allowed in the city. 

Lisbon’s mayoral office has suggested limiting the number of tuk-tuks in the city, however the measure is still under discussion.
